Examine Water Intake



Analyze your water costs and track your water intake. As the one paying it, you must observe if there are any kind of discrepancies. If you identify sudden changes, in spite of your consumption being the same, it indicates that you have leaks in your plumbing system. Bear in mind, your water expense must fall under the very same array monthly. An unexpected spike in your costs shows a fast-moving leakage.

On the other hand, a constant rise on a monthly basis, despite having the exact same practices, reveals you have a sluggish leak that's additionally gradually rising. Call a plumber to thoroughly check your property, especially if you really feel a cozy location on your floor with piping beneath.

Analyze the Water Meter



Every residence has a water meter. Inspecting it is a surefire way that assists you uncover leaks. For starters, turn off all the water sources. Make certain no one will certainly purge, use the faucet, shower, run the washing maker or dishwasher. From there, most likely to the meter as well as watch if it will alter. Considering that no person is utilizing it, there need to be no movements. That shows a fast-moving leak if it moves. If you find no modifications, wait an hour or 2 as well as examine back once again. This means you may have a sluggish leakage that could even be below ground.


Asses Outside Lines



Do not fail to remember to check your exterior water lines too. Test spigots by connecting a yard hose. Must water seep out of the link, you have a loosened rubber gasket. Change this as well as make certain all links are tight. It will certainly aid get it properly analyzed as well as kept yearly if you have actually got a lawn sprinkler system. One tiny leakage can squander tons of water as well as increase your water bill.

WARNING SIGNS OF WATER LEAKAGE BEHIND THE WALL


PERSISTENT MUSTY ODORS


As water slowly drips from a leaky pipe inside the wall, flooring and sheetrock stay damp and develop an odor similar to wet cardboard. It generates a musty smell that can help you find hidden leaks.




MOLD IN UNUSUAL AREAS


Mold usually grows in wet areas like kitchens, baths and laundry rooms. If you spot the stuff on walls or baseboards in other rooms of the house, it’s a good indicator of undetected water leaks.




STAINS THAT GROW


When mold thrives around a leaky pipe, it sometimes takes hold on the inside surface of the affected wall. A growing stain on otherwise clean sheetrock is often your sign of a hidden plumbing problem.




PEELING OR BUBBLING WALLPAPER / PAINT


This clue is easy to miss in rooms that don’t get much use. When you see wallpaper separating along seams or paint bubbling or flaking off the wall, blame sheetrock that stays wet because of an undetected leak.




BUCKLED CEILINGS AND STAINED FLOORS


If ceilings or floors in bathrooms, kitchens or laundry areas develop structural problems, don’t rule out constant damp inside the walls. Wet sheetrock can affect adjacent framing, flooring and ceilings.
